Abstract: PROBLEM TO BE SOLVED: To provide a balance correction device and correction method capable of surely and efficiently correcting dynamic balance and a disk assembling method. SOLUTION: A balance correction device 20' is constituted as follows. To a hard disk drive 10, in which a disk 1 and a spindle 2 are assembled on a base 4, an acceleration applied from an actuator 23 is worked to the tip 2a the spindle 2 by way of a holder plate 26' in one acceleration applying mechanism 22A and the acceleration applied from the actuator 23 works on the base part 2b of the spindle 2 by way of the base 4 in an acceleration applying mechanism 22B.

Abstract: PROBLEM TO BE SOLVED: To provide a disk device which can effectively erase data on a magnetic disk while suppressing the operation of a magnetic field on a spindle motor. SOLUTION: The top cover 14 of the disk device is provided with pole pieces 14a1 and 14a2. When this disk device is placed in an external magnetic field, a magnetic field which is local and has a steeper magnetic gradient than the external magnetic field is produced from the pole pieces 14a1 and 14a2. When the pole pieces 14a1 and 14a2 are arranged on the inner peripheral side of the magnetic disk, data on the magnetic disk can effectively be erased while the operation of the magnetic field on the spindle motor is suppressed.
